What’s wrong with having Honey Nut Cheerios or any other cereal for breakfast while on a diet?

Friday, July 2nd, 2010

I’m on a Diet and for breakfast every morning I have cereal. This morning I had Honey Nut Cheerios. People are saying I should feel guilty about that, and that cereal consists of "empty calories". Is this true? Is eating cereal really that bad for you?

all i meant was that you basically ate all carbs for the day. this wont satisfy you and you will end up feeling hungry sooner compared to if you ate a balanced meal/diet. the right proteins help keep you full and provide nutrition for your body while cereals like honey nut cheerios wont keep you as satisfied. some cereals and bars are loaded with high fructose corn syrup, hydrogenated oils (aka trans fat) and preservatives. the healthier option would be eggs/egg whites with whole wheat toast, toast with natural peanut butter, milk, cottage cheese with fruit. a balance of carbs and proteins.

Starting a new diet, need some examples of a small meal for breakfast, lunch, and dinner?

Thursday, June 17th, 2010

Im starting my New diet today. Now i know your suppose to eat 5-6 small meals every 3 hours. But i don’t know what are some good breakfast, snacks, and dinner foods that meet that criteria.So my question is what are some example of small meals i can eat for breakfast, Lunch, and Dinner. Thanks

Breakfast: yogurt, granola, fresh berries
Whole grain cereal with dried fruit
Egg white omelette with a grapefruit

Snack: Almonds
Laughing cow cheese with wheat thins
Fruit
carrot sticks

Lunch: Whole grain bread (toasted) with avacado as a spread + sliced tomatoes + turkey bacon
Pasta salad ( whole grain spiral pasta loaded with shredded carrots, tomatoes, olives, broccoli, chicken, and pesto sauce)
Chicken salad ( I use canned chicken, italian dressing, chopped veggies, walnuts, dried cranberries)
Veggie wrap
Veggie burger ( I buy frozen veggie burger patties)

Snack:
Fruit Smoothie ( my favorite is banana, strawberries, vanilla yogurt, peanut butter)
Mixed nuts ( Unsalted)
Celery + peanut butter

Dinner:
Mixed green salad with some type of protein (Salmon or Chicken are good choices) and a light dressing
Turkey + avacado burgers
Veggie stir fry

Those are just a few examples I could think of at the moment. Alot of the times I make a big batch of soup on the weekend and eat that as my lunch or dinner throughout the week. I read that giving yourself less than 3 options for mealtimes really helps you stick with your Diet and I find that to be very true.. so make yourself a menu and write it down. Write down what your going to eat everyday before you walk into the kitchen and stick to it. Good luck with your diet.

In a diet i know eggs for breakfast is good so do breakfast hot pockets count?

Wednesday, May 19th, 2010

I really dont like eggs but i recently found that i love love love breakfast hot pockets. the have egg cheese and ham or egg cheese and bacon and i get lean pockets so theres only like 7 grams of fat. are those a good enough source of eggs??

They have a lot of preservatives.
Try this: Take a whole wheat tortilla, scramble an egg or two, whatever your taste is, and throw in lowfat natural cheese, chopped onions, peppers, and other light veggies, sprinkle on salt and pepper, and eat with a banana and a glass of milk. Delicious, fresher, and infinately healthier than any Hot Pocket! :)
